Output 8582875a99962517764b39bf99d96bfd400a15fcf0eee7b94ba7b873cdc6c525:0

value
3114289
script pubkey
OP_0 OP_PUSHBYTES_20 81595f649843edfde436f145068e0b6ecf43082c
address
bc1qs9v47eycg0klmepk79zsdrstdm85xzpvtucr30
transaction
8582875a99962517764b39bf99d96bfd400a15fcf0eee7b94ba7b873cdc6c525
confirmations
90917
spent
true